2018-2019
Regular Session

(Introduced - Dead)
Appropriates $36.143 million from constitutionally dedicated CBT revenues for recreation and conservation purposes to DEP for State capital and park development projects.
[A6111 2018 Detail][A6111 2018 Text][A6111 2018 Comments]
2020-01-13
Substituted by S4312
